Little Explorers
(2 yrs-4yrs)

Little Explorers is a summer camp designed for our youngest adventurers, ages 2–4. This program includes playful, age-appropriate activities created to support early development and gently prepare little ones for a classroom environment.

Each week features a fun and engaging theme—like Tools, Princesses, Knights, and Dragons, The Little Red Hen Bakes Again, and Jack and the Beanstalk Grows a Garden—with hands-on activities that encourage creativity, language development, and social-emotional growth. Campers will explore sensory play during Slime, Playdough, and Goo, experiment with movement and motion in Cars, Trains, and Things that Go, and build early STEM skills with Code-a-pillar and Robots. Each week offers opportunities for learning, discovery, and joy.

Adventure Quest Kids
(5 yrs- 11 yrs)

Adventure Quest Kids is a summer camp designed for curious, energetic kids ages 5–11 who love to learn, play, and explore through hands-on adventures. Each week brings a new theme packed with exciting activities that spark creativity, build skills, and keep campers active and engaged.

Whether they’re running drills in Sports Clinic, becoming secret agents in Espionage & Spies, baking tasty treats in The Great Arches Bake-Off, or diving into storytelling with The Art of Bookmaking and Comic Book Creation, campers are encouraged to express themselves and try new things. Additional weeks include water play during Splish Splash Week, creative tech in Game Design and Animation, and dress-up fun in Project Runway.

Every activity is designed to support teamwork, imagination, and confidence—all while making unforgettable summer memories!

Voyager Travelers
(12 yrs- 17 yrs)

Voyager Traveler Camp is a summer program designed especially for teens ages 12–17 who are ready to explore their interests, build new skills, and challenge themselves through hands-on, real-world experiences. Each week features a different theme that dives into exciting areas like sports, science, creativity, and tech.

Campers will take on weekly adventures such as perfecting their aim in NERF Blaster Boot Camp, cracking codes in Espionage & Spies, exploring self-expression in Project Runway, and developing digital skills in Game Design and Animation. From teamwork and leadership to creative thinking and problem-solving, Voyager Camp offers teens a dynamic environment to grow, connect, and have a blast.

Each themed week is filled with engaging activities that promote independence, collaboration, and confidence—all while having fun!
